Stan visits St George's Park to chat with his former teammate and Captain Gareth Southgate. They reminisce about starting their careers together at Crystal Palace and the players who influenced them.

Gareth talks about the managers he has played under and the impact they have had on his managerial style. He reflects on his time at Middlesbrough and whether it was the right move for him. They discuss his aspirations for the England team and his views of senior players such as Wayne Rooney.
